What does Tom Fazio believe about golf courses?
Tom Fazio believes “golf courses should reflect the natural beauty of their environments”. This philosophy is exemplified at Kiawah’s River Course. Make sure this tee shot finds the right side of the fairway to offer the best approach into this two-tiered green.
When will the USGA Four Ball be held at River Course?
Additionally, River Course has played host to renowned tournaments including the Kiawah Children’s Hospital Classic in 2000 and 2001, the USGA Mid-Am in 2009, and will welcome the USGA Four-Ball in 2023.

Who owns the Dismal River Golf Club?
Dismal River Holdings LLC, which owns the Dismal River Golf Club near Mullen, filed Chapter 11 bankruptcy in January. The filing came shortly after notices of a foreclosure sale were posted in the Hooker County Tribune.
How many holes are there in the Red Course?
The club has two 18-hole courses, the White Course designed by Jack Nicklaus and Red Course by Tom Doak. Golf Magazine ranks the Red Course third in its ranking of Nebraska courses, trailing the nearby Sand Hills Golf Club and the Dunes Course at the Prairie Club near Valentine.
